Purpose
The Tremont United Methodist Child Care Center (TUMCCC) is a
mission project of the Tremont United Methodist Church in Tremont. The Center
was established in 1989 to provide full-day childcare for the benefit of
children, parents and the community. It also provides both a preschool and a
school age program. TUMCCC is open from 6:30 a.m. to 6:00 p.m., Monday through
Friday, and serves children ages 6 weeks through 12 years. The Center
is licensed through the Department of Children and Family Services.
We believe that each child is a child of God and should have every opportunity
to develop physically, intellectually, emotionally, socially and spiritually to
the fullest potential. We are called to ministry, caring for children, showing
concern for families, and providing support and nurturing for our own families
in this congregation and the surrounding community. This program is one way for
our church to live out the message of God's love, expressed through Jesus
Christ.

SCRIP
- Shopping Cart Fundraising
A new program called scrip has been introduced at TUMCCC.
Referred to as “shopping cart fundraising,” this easy program benefits
TUMCCC’s building upkeep while patronizing local retailers. Through household
purchases, (i.e. groceries, gas, clothing and more) TUMCCC can earn a percentage
back from participating retailers. The best part is that there is nothing to
sell, just shop for your family as you normally would, but purchase your scrip
from TUMCCC first.
Here’s how the program works. Scrip works similarly to a pre paid gift card,
except that the gift card (or scrip) is purchased first through TUMCCC. When
they are redeemed, the center earns a percentage (varies by retailer) of that
purchase. Just think---at least our rising gas prices will be going to a good
cause! It’s not just gas purchases that can help. Please see the list of local
retailers from which we will be ordering scrip cards. There are even more
retailers that participate in this program, but the list at the end of this
letter are the ones with which we are starting our program.
Order forms are available here
online or on a table by the elevator. If you know that you are going to spend
$25 at Walmart for example, you can order your gift card (scrip) from us on
Monday. I will place the orders by 10am on Mondays, they will be shipped here
and distributed thru the church office by Thursday of the same week.
(Office is available M-TH 8am.-12, on Fridays call to make sure someone
is there). Take that card to Walmart,
use it like a gift card and the center receives 2% back from that purchase.
We have already earned over $850 and our first $2000 will be matched by a
generous donator that wants to see this program be very successful for TUMCCC.

Childcare Center Information -
Tremont United Methodist Childcare Center offers programs for children ages 6 weeks-12 years of age(5th
grade).
-
We are licensed for 74 children at any given time.
-
We have a
before and after school program and now have 53 children using this program.
-
We offer a
full day childcare with a preschool curriculum and currently have 29 children enrolled.
-
TUMCCC also offers
half-day preschool in which there are 44 children enrolled.
-
The staff consists of a director,
10 teachers, and 2 teacher aides. We currently have a waiting list for all programs offered and are always looking for teacher-qualified individuals.
